Check Your Window Type
Not all windows are created equal. Most window AC units are designed for double-hung windows—the kind where the bottom sash slides up and down. But what if you have a slider, casement, or fixed window?
- Double-hung windows: Ideal for standard window AC installation. Most units come with adjustable side panels to fill the gap.
- Slider (horizontal) windows: You’ll need a special bracket or a side panel kit designed for horizontal openings. Some manufacturers offer these as accessories.
- Casement or crank-out windows: These are tricky. You may need a custom mounting frame or consider a through-the-wall unit instead.
- Fixed or picture windows: Not suitable for window units unless modified professionally.
Pro tip: If your window isn’t a standard double-hung, check the AC unit’s manual or manufacturer website for compatibility. Some brands, like Frigidaire and GE, offer flexible mounting kits for non-standard windows.

Step-by-Step Installation Guide
Now that you’ve got your tools and checked your window, it’s time to install. I’ll walk you through each step with real-world tips from my own experience and common beginner mistakes.
Step 1: Measure and Prepare the Window
Start by measuring your window’s width at the top, middle, and bottom. Use the smallest measurement—this ensures the AC unit will fit even if the frame isn’t perfectly square.
- Open the lower sash and remove any screens or obstacles.
- Wipe down the window track and sill to remove dust and debris.
- Check for damage—cracks, warping, or rot in the wood. If the frame is compromised, consider reinforcing it or choosing a different window.
Real talk: I once tried installing an AC in a window with a warped frame. The unit kept sliding forward. I ended up using wooden shims to level it—worked perfectly, but it took extra time. Always inspect the frame first.
Step 2: Attach the Support Bracket (If Needed)
Many modern AC units come with a support bracket that attaches to the outside of the window sill. This is crucial—especially in areas with strong winds or frequent storms.
- Slide the bracket into the window track and secure it to the sill using screws (usually included).
- Use a level to make sure it’s perfectly horizontal.
- Some brackets have adjustable arms that extend to the ground for extra support—great for heavier units.
Note: If your unit doesn’t require a bracket, make sure the window frame itself is strong enough to hold the weight. A 5,000 BTU unit weighs about 45 lbs; a 12,000 BTU unit can be over 80 lbs. That’s a lot of pressure on a flimsy sill.
Step 3: Install the Side Panels and Top Rail
Most window AC units come with expandable side panels and a top rail (or foam seal) that fills the gap between the unit and the window frame.
- Slide the side panels into the grooves on the sides of the AC unit.
- Extend them outward until they touch the inside of the window frame.
- Secure them with the included screws or clips.
- Attach the top rail or foam seal to prevent air leaks and bugs from entering.
Tip: If the side panels are too long, you can trim them with a hacksaw. But don’t go too short—you need a snug fit to block hot air from sneaking in.
Step 4: Carefully Place the AC Unit
This is the trickiest part—especially if you’re working alone. Do not lift the AC by the front panel. It’s fragile and can break easily.
- Grab the unit by the side handles or the metal frame underneath.
- With help (or using a sturdy table outside), slide the unit into the window opening.
- Lower the window sash onto the top of the unit—most ACs have a lip or groove to catch the sash.
- Make sure the unit is level and doesn’t tilt forward or backward.
My experience: I once tilted my unit too far forward, and it started leaking water into the room. A quick adjustment with a level fixed it, but it could’ve damaged the floor. Always check for levelness.
Step 5: Secure the Unit and Window
Once the unit is in place:
- Use the included screws to attach the side panels to the window frame.
- Secure the window sash to the top of the AC unit with screws or brackets.
- Double-check that the unit doesn’t wobble.
Safety note: If your building has strict rules (like in some apartments), check if you need approval before screwing into the window frame. Some landlords require removable brackets instead.
Sealing, Insulating, and Preventing Leaks
You’ve installed the unit—great! But if you skip sealing, you’re losing efficiency and inviting bugs, rain, and hot air inside. Proper sealing is the difference between a quiet, efficient AC and one that struggles to cool the room.
Seal the Gaps Around the Unit
Even with side panels, there are always tiny gaps. Use:
- Foam weather stripping – Cut to size and press into gaps on the sides and top.
- Silicone caulk – For permanent sealing (use sparingly and only where needed).
- Adjustable foam panels – Some AC kits include these—they expand to fill irregular spaces.
Pro tip: Test for air leaks by holding a lit candle near the edges. If the flame flickers, you’ve got a draft. Re-seal those spots.
Insulate the Window Frame
Heat sneaks in through the window frame, especially if it’s metal or old wood. Try:
- Thermal window film – Apply it to the frame (not the glass) to reflect heat.
- Reflective insulation panels – Cut to fit and place behind the side panels.
I once used a $15 roll of reflective bubble wrap behind my AC’s side panels. My energy bill dropped by 10% that summer. Not magic—just smart sealing.
Prevent Water Leaks and Condensation
AC units produce condensation, which drains outside. But if the unit isn’t level or the drain hole is blocked, water can back up into your room.
- Ensure the unit tilts slightly backward (about 1/4 inch) so water flows outside.
- Clean the drain pan and check the drain hole regularly.
- Use a small tray under the unit if you’re worried about leaks (especially on wood floors).

Testing, Safety Checks, and First Run
Before you kick back and enjoy the cool air, run a few checks to ensure everything is working safely and efficiently.
Electrical Safety: Don’t Overload the Circuit
Window AC units draw a lot of power. Plugging it into an overloaded circuit can trip the breaker or even cause a fire.
- Use a dedicated outlet if possible.
- Avoid extension cords—especially thin ones. If you must use one, choose a heavy-duty, grounded cord rated for at least 15 amps.
- Check the circuit breaker—make sure it’s not shared with high-power appliances like microwaves or space heaters.

First Power-On: Listen and Watch
Turn on the AC and listen for:
- Smooth fan and compressor sounds (no rattling or grinding).
- Air blowing out the back (not leaking into the room).
- No sparks or burning smells.
Check the temperature after 10–15 minutes. The room should start cooling down. If not, check for:
- Blocked vents
- Dirty filter
- Thermostat settings
Check for Vibration and Movement
Even a small vibration can loosen screws over time. After the first run:
- Tighten any loose screws.
- Re-check the level.
- Inspect the support bracket.
Do this every few weeks during the cooling season. It takes two minutes and prevents disasters.
Common Mistakes and How to Avoid Them
Even with the best intentions, beginners make mistakes. Here are the top ones—and how to fix them before they become problems.
Mistake #1: Installing Without a Support Bracket
Many people skip the bracket because it’s “extra work.” Big mistake. A support bracket:
- Distributes the unit’s weight
- Prevents sagging or falling
- Reduces stress on the window frame
Solution: Always install the bracket—even if the manual says it’s optional. Your safety (and your window) will thank you.
Mistake #2: Poor Sealing = Hot Air Leaks
Leaky seals make your AC work harder, increasing energy bills and reducing efficiency.
- Use high-density foam or rubber seals—not cheap foam tape.
- Seal the gap between the window sash and the top of the unit.
- Check seals every few weeks and replace if compressed or torn.
Mistake #3: Incorrect Tilt (Too Much or Too Little)
The unit should tilt slightly backward (1/4 to 1/2 inch). Too much tilt:
- Can damage the compressor
- Causes excessive vibration
Too little tilt leads to water leaks. Use a level and adjust as needed.
Mistake #4: Ignoring the Filter
A dirty filter restricts airflow and reduces cooling power. Clean or replace it every 2–4 weeks in summer.
- Remove the front panel (usually snaps off).
- Rinse the filter with water or vacuum it.
- Let it dry completely before reinstalling.
Data: Window AC Installation Checklist & Time Estimates
Here’s a quick reference table to help you plan your installation. Times are based on beginner skill level and standard double-hung windows.
| Step | Tools Needed | Estimated Time | Common Pitfalls |
|---|---|---|---|
| Measure & Inspect Window | Tape measure, flashlight | 10–15 minutes | Ignoring frame damage or warping |
| Attach Support Bracket | Screwdriver, level | 15–20 minutes | Bracket not level or loose |
| Install Side Panels | Screws, scissors (if trimming) | 10 minutes | Panels too tight or too loose |
| Place AC Unit | Gloves, help (optional) | 5–10 minutes | Lifting by front panel; tilting too much |
| Secure & Seal | Foam, screws, caulk | 15–20 minutes | Air leaks, poor insulation |
| Test & Run | None (just power) | 10–15 minutes | Overloaded circuits, dirty filter |
| Total | – | 65–90 minutes | – |

Frequently Asked Questions
What tools do I need for air conditioner window unit installation?
You’ll need a tape measure, screwdriver, level, adjustable wrench, and foam insulation strips. Most kits include mounting brackets and side panels, but check your manual for specific requirements before starting air conditioner window unit installation.
Can I install a window AC unit by myself?
Yes, most beginners can handle basic air conditioner window unit installation with proper preparation. Ensure you have someone to help lift the unit, as safety is crucial when working with heavy appliances near windows.
How do I know if my window is suitable for AC unit installation?
Standard double-hung or sliding windows work best for air conditioner window unit installation. Measure your window opening and compare it to the AC’s minimum/maximum dimensions listed in the manual (typically 23-36 inches wide).
Is it necessary to seal around the AC unit?
Yes, sealing prevents hot air leaks and improves efficiency. Use the included foam insulation strips around the window frame and side panels to create a tight seal during your air conditioner window unit installation.
What’s the correct way to angle a window AC unit?
Tilt the unit slightly downward toward the outside (about 1/4 inch) to ensure proper condensation drainage. Use a level to check the angle before securing the unit during installation.
How do I secure the AC unit so it doesn’t fall?
Always use the included brackets, support arms, and safety locks. For extra security during air conditioner window unit installation, add L-brackets to anchor the unit to the window frame or wall.
